When it comes to packaging materials, EPS and EPP foam are two popular choices that offer unique benefits and applications These materials are commonly used in a variety of industries due to their lightweight, durable, and versatile properties In this article, we will explore the differences between EPS and EPP foam and the advantages they offer in various applications.
EPS (expanded polystyrene) foam, commonly known as Styrofoam, is a lightweight and rigid material that is commonly used for packaging fragile items It is made by expanding polystyrene beads with steam and then molding them into the desired shape EPS foam is known for its excellent thermal insulation properties, making it ideal for protecting items from temperature fluctuations during shipping and storage.
On the other hand, EPP (expanded polypropylene) foam is a flexible and resilient material that is commonly used for impact protection in automotive, sports, and electronics applications EPP foam is made by expanding polypropylene beads with steam and then molding them into a specific shape EPP foam is known for its excellent energy absorption properties, making it ideal for cushioning and protecting delicate items from impact damage.
One of the key differences between EPS and EPP foam is their rigidity EPS foam is rigid and retains its shape, making it ideal for packaging applications where the shape of the packaging needs to be maintained In contrast, EPP foam is flexible and can be compressed and deformed without losing its shape, making it ideal for impact protection applications where the foam needs to absorb and dissipate energy.

In contrast, EPP foam is fully recyclable and can be recycled into new foam products, reducing its environmental impact This makes EPP foam a more sustainable choice for businesses looking to reduce their carbon footprint and minimize waste.
In terms of cost, EPS foam is generally more affordable than EPP foam However, the superior performance and durability of EPP foam often make it a more cost-effective choice in the long run, particularly for applications where impact protection is critical Additionally, the recyclability of EPP foam can help businesses save on disposal costs and reduce their environmental impact.
EPS and EPP foam are both versatile materials that can be molded into a wide range of shapes and sizes to suit various applications From protective packaging for fragile items to cushioning for sports equipment, these foams offer a lightweight and durable solution for a variety of industries Both EPS and EPP foam can be customized with different densities and thicknesses to meet specific requirements, making them suitable for a wide range of applications.
